What is a celebration with marching bands?
Many celebrations include marching bands or drum corps. Different holidays where parades occur are good times to see a marching band perform in a parade setting.
Along with parades marching bands also perform field shows that most often take place during the halftime of a football game. Of course, a football game only has at maximum two bands that each perform once. Many bands also take part in competitions as well as band festivals. Both of these types of shows focus completely on marching bands and their performances.
Numerous marching bands belong to different competitive organizations whether they are a high school band, college band, or some variation of a drum corps. Since these organizations have member schools that vary in size, they have different levels of judging depending upon the size of the school/marching unit. Each of these organizations hosts so many shows a year where these groups perform usually culminating in a championship for the year.
Band festivals differ from competitions for the fact that they are not judged and simply a way for bands to perform their shows.

How did high school marching bands get started?
The first marching band to ever march during halftime at a football game was the University of Illinois' Marching Illini. They performed at halftime in 1907 during the University of Illinois' game against the University of Chicago.

A marching quad is a set of four tom-toms that are used by marching bands. They attach to each other and then to a plastic harness that rests on your shoulders, and weigh from 30 to 40 pounds
